Again, body oil and lube are definitely *not* one in the same, even though some massage oils are safe to use as lube. Before you ever use a body oil for sex (either anally or vaginally), make sure that formula is explicitly approved for internal use—and if isn't, then you should only be using that oil on your body, not in it. For sex: "Corn starch and water is a generally safe, and well-tolerated, water-based lubricant option," Caitlin V. says. She's even got a recipe for it! "It can easily be made at home by mixing a ratio of 2 to 4 teaspoons of corn starch and 1 cup of water, bringing it to a boil while constantly stirring. Boil until it’s at your desired consistency, remove from heat, and continue to stir as it cools for about five minutes."
